    South Australian Women Writers, includes biographical and bibliographical information on South Australian women writers associated with South Australia by birth, residence or visits to the state. The data covers writers from the earliest days of the colony to the present time. While South Australian Women Writers concentrates on creative and critical literature, some biographical and autobiographical works are included.

    The South Australian Women Writers dataset contains thousands of records migrated from the original Bibliography of South Australian Women Writers. Many other records about South Australian women writers and their writing have been created by AustLit contributors in the course of recording information about Australian literary history. All AustLit contributors continue to provide information about this segment of Australian literary culture, with Flinders University taking primary responsibility for the continued development of resources in this area.

    The foundation Bibliography of South Australian Women Writers was compiled by Anne Chittleborough, Rick Hosking and Graham Tulloch of Flinders University between 1995 and 1999. This work was published electronically in 1999 by the State Library of South Australia and incorporated into AustLit in 2000.
